Beyond IQ
Traditional assessments often focus solely on academic ability as measured by IQ scores. However, this limited view fails to capture the complete range of human capability. Howard Gardner's theory of diverse cognitive abilities revolutionized our view of intelligence by articulating that individuals possess distinct strengths in various areas.
- Communicative intelligence relates to the ability to use language effectively.
- Analytical intelligence centers around critical thinking and mathematical concepts.
- Visual-Spatial intelligence entails the ability to represent objects in their surroundings .
- Motor intelligence involves physical dexterity and proficiency.
By embracing these varied intelligences, educators are able to adapt their teaching strategies to meet the unique needs of each student.
